NBA star Luol Deng scored 21 points as Great Britain began their European qualifying campaign with a 77-52 win over Slovakia in Birmingham. Richard Midgley and Robert Archibald added 14 points each as GB eased to victory after a cautious start.
Chicago Bulls forward Deng missed four of his first five attempts at scoring but was soon finding the basket.
Deng said: "It's going to take a while to gel offensively, but defensively we're doing a good job."
GB coach Chris Finch said: "Our offensive fluidity isn't quite there yet but if we control the boards we'll be okay."

Centre Andy Betts praised Deng, saying: "He's going to get pressure and publicity because of how good a player he is.
"He handles it well, and the team performance was good - we didn't give them an easy shot all night."
Great Britain now have a week of training, some of it in Belgium, ahead of their second qualifying game, against Group B leaders Holland in Almere.
They need to win all four of this year's qualifiers against the Slovaks, the Netherlands, Belarus and Albania.
